Thomas named backup QB at Tech

Chris Graham

Virginia Tech head coach Frank Beamer announced Monday that redshirt freshman Logan Thomas has been named the No. 2 quarterback behind senior Tyrod Taylor. Redshirt sophomore Ju-Ju Clayton will be the No. 3 signal-caller.

“We’re fortunate to have two quality backups at quarterback, both of whom are at a stage that they can go in and win a game for us,” Beamer said. “We felt the decision needed to be made at this time to give our No. 2 quarterback more reps in practice.”

Clayton, a 6-1, 220-pounder, had his last significant on-field action as a senior at Hermitage in 2007, where he threw for 2,117 yards and 22 touchdowns and ran 274 yards and five scores in leading the school to a regional title.

The last significant action for Thomas, a 6-6, 242-pounder, came in 2008 at Brookville, which he led to a state runnerup finish in 2008 while being named the Group AA player of the year and throwing for 1,535 yards and 20 touchdowns as a senior.
